Barnes County Salvation Army Red Kettle Campaign Raises $70K

Summary by News Dakota
VALLEY CITY, N.D. (NewsDakota.com) – The 2025 Barnes County Salvation Army Red Kettle campaign raised more than $70-thousand dollars. Campaign spokesman Lee Isensee said since, 2011, more than one-million-dollars has been raised during the Red Kettle Campaign in Barnes County.
